Recently, a Linens 'n' things around my home is closing. So they have tons of things going on "sale". Yes, it's supposed to be a big sale right? Well, think again!
the entire store was on sale for 20%. So, many people showed up and bought things that were 20% off original price. Let's take a look here... almost every week, I get a 20% off coupon from Linens 'n' things and... I don't usually think is a good deal and I usually don't go and buy them at only 20% off. And I don't think people usually do that either (unless they need to) because otherwise the whole store will be sold out already. So.. I don't understand why people rush to the store to buy things that are only 20% when... they can usually do that normally every week. On top of that... the catch is.. "ALL SALE ARE FINAL" yes. All sale are final! So instead of buying it at 20% and you get a chance to return... now people are buying it at 20% discounts and have no way to return them?! (I'm not sure if these items will be accepted at other linens and things store).
Decided that these are not good deals, I walked out and intended to come back at other time. So... a week later or so, I came back, this time the sale has gone from 20% to 40%. I was like. wow... good, maybe it's time to buy... so I walked inside and saw most of the signs are still 20% ... like 10% of the items are 40%! I was like... what? Another trick that most of companies usually do... it's always "sale up to 60%" and my friends and I usually joke around said... yah... one item is 60% off but the rest is like 20%. Heart-broken, I walked out of the store empty-handed once again. The sale is still going on but not much is left at this point so I don't think I will bother to come back unless it's a 80% sale!
The bottom line is... the sale sign is usually tricky. So just watch out before you set to buy anything.... sometimes things that are 50% off are still pricey... because they set the original price so high. So buy things only then you think the value of the item is worth it... not when it's 50%.
